I can't seem to find a post about this particular issue I am having in my Mach-E. So when the steering wheel is slightly moved as well as actually making a steering adjustment or turning in general, it will make an audible squeak noise. It is coming from inside the car somewhere between the steering wheel to where it connects down below. I have yet to tear into anything yet, but I have seen videos on youtube about other cars that have the issue and they pull off a panel etc., to access the column and apply WD40 and it stops.

Mine is similar where it sounds like something is rubbing whether it's a rubber seal etc. Has anyone else experienced this on their Mach-E? Thoughts to a possible fix?

There have been a few reports about steering shaft bearings making noise. Just have a dealer do warranty service to fix it. ??
